JOINT STATUS REPORT AND STIPULATED ORDER FOR ADDITIONAL STAY

Honorable Benjamin H. Settle

PLAINTIFF United States of America, for the Use and Benefit of D&D Construction I, Inc. (“D&D Construction” or “Plaintiff”) and Fidelity & Deposit Company of Maryland (“Defendant”) hereby submit the following Joint Status Report and Stipulated Motion to Stay pursuant to the Court's May 11, 2023 Order (Dkt. No. 8).

On May 8, 2023 the parties jointly moved for a 60-day stay of all case deadlines. (Dkt. No. 7). Currently, the parties are awaiting action of a third party not yet a part of this action, the owner of the contract at issue,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(“USACE”). As both parties are waiting for additional action from the USACE, they jointly move this court for an additional stay of ninety (90) days. At the end of the stay, the parties will file a joint status report to update the Court on the status of the dispute and when, or if, an answer or responsive pleadings will be due. Defendant's previously submitted Motion to Stay (Dkt. No. 9) has been withdrawn in lieu of this stipulated stay.

DATED this 13th day of July, 2023

ORDER

Good Cause Appearing, this Case and all deadlines shall be extended and stayed for a period of ninety (90) days.
